Moved the van this morning to take up a pitch overlooking the sea with a fine view over the estuary Walked into San Vicente de la Barquera about a mile. Lots of motorbike groups passing noisily through, using the very long bridge which straddles the wide estuary. We covered our ears. We walked up to the old quarter and witnessed a society wedding taking place in the church at the top of the hill , piped by a Cantabrian band complete with bagpipes, all very glamorous. Andy went body boarding in the afternoon, whilst I sat on the beach and watched a surfing lesson being given to a group of beginners in front of me and applauded them when they managed to stand up finally in the surf, albeit for a moment. We ate a welcome veg lasagna and shared an apple pie at a cafe near the campsite in the evening. Amazing views over the estuary at night!
